Join @ApplegateFarms: Learn more about the #StopSuperbugs petition to end the misuse of antibiotics in food production

Eighty percent of the antibiotics sold in the U.S. are used in animal agriculture. The vast majority are for non-therapeutic purposes, such as promoting growth and compensating for the effects of unsanitary and overcrowded conditions.
Recently Applegate joined forces with STOP Foodborne Illness to form Citizens Against Superbugs– a grassroots campaign designed to raise awareness about the overuse of antibiotics on industrial farms and its link to antibiotic resistant bacteria or superbugs.
